Kiambu County Health CeC Jonah Mwangi has revealed that the Eddah’s Hope Cancer Foundation will tour Thika Level 5 Hospital on a mission to support cancer patients.
The event which kicks off on September 11 aims to support the cancer soldiers and spread love, hope and have fun while fighting the killer disease at the hospital’s palliative care unit.
Speaking in Thika town on Friday, the CeC expressed concern over the increase in the number of cancer patients in the county.
He urged residents to go for health checks to fight cancer at an early stage, saying early detection helps contain the disease.
He said that many patients realise they have the disease when it’s at an advanced stage thereby siphoning resources to undergo chemotherapy.
He said the Eddah’s Hope Cancer Foundation will offering free services to cancer soldiers and urged residents to avail themeselve in large numbers for preventive measures and checkups.
Mwangi said he is working towards ensuring a healthy nation which will foster development in the county and improve its economic status and thus a healthy citizen is fundamental for the county’s vision.
He further called on well-wishers to assist the residents of Kiambu in fighting the disease which has killed many due to ignorance.
